The transition to becoming a parent is no small feat. From the time that we learn that we are pregnant to when our baby is finally in our arms, we have already begun accumulating the many things we need. For many couples, simply the journey to get pregnant can be fraught with much anguish and cost.
Children are expensive, no doubt about it, but they don’t have to be extravagantly so. I often read articles that attest to the hundreds of thousands of dollars that it takes to raise a child from birth to eighteen. I believe that with intentionality, goal setting and some savvy habits, you can raise wonderful children at a fraction of the cost.
